Dubbed “Mr. Creativity” and a “Serial Innovator” by The Economist, John is a thought leader, practitioner and activist, who has played a leading role in the fields of innovation and emerging technologies for three decades. He is a trusted advisor to leaders of companies, startups and nations and likes nothing more than to support those who are on the hot seat to transform their business models and achieve breakthroughs.

John’s unique perspective draws from an eclectic body of experiences as a business academic, entrepreneur, CEO and board chair, musician, author, expert facilitator, psychiatrist, and Tony-nominated producer. Highlights:
o Former Harvard Business School professor who developed MBA and executive learning experiences on innovation and entrepreneurship. Visiting faculty at MIT’s Media Lab and Stanford University.
o Past chair of the World Economic Forum’s Global Innovation Council o Cofounder and executive Chairman of ThayerMahan, Inc., a world leader in the integration of robotics, advanced sensors and AI for ocean intelligence
o Cofounder of milliondoors.ai, an early stage venture seeking leverage from AI/data science to revolutionize upskilling and the cultivation of human potential in an era of disrupted labor/talent markets
o Active in creative industries. Production executive on sex, lies and videotape (Palme d’Or, Cannes) and executive producer of Mr. Baseball (Universal Studios). Tony nominated producer of Golden Child. Yamaha Music Corporation’s “innovation artist.”

John’s received BA and MD degrees from Yale and an MBA from Harvard Business School. He also completed a residency in psychiatry at the McLean division of Massachusetts General Hospital. His work has received coverage in such publications as The New York Times, The Economist, CNN, and The Colbert Report.

In the summer of 1969, he apprenticed to rock legend Frank Zappa. In his spare time, he plays jazz piano.
